  • Drill holes up to 3X faster than twist drill bits with the Milwaukee® 1" Threaded Steel Hawg® Cutter. This long-lasting cutter features carbide teeth and an alternating cutting pattern to cut up to a 2" hole depth in steel, stainless steel, cast iron or aluminium. The spring-loaded, self-ejecting pin lets you make smoother, more accurate cuts and eject the plug faster. The Steel Hawg Cutter works with most electromagnetic drill presses. Use it with arbor 49-57-0030 on Milwaukee's 4262-1 magnetic drill press or arbor 49-57-0010 on Milwaukee's 4292-1 mag press. The 1" bit diameter has a metric thread size of M18 x 1.5" shank. Use the Threaded Steel Hawg with a No. 3 Morse Taper Arbor Assembly 49-57-0010.
